Detailed Solution

Given that AC=BD   ,
Question ImageWe need to prove that AB=CD   .
From the given figure, we note that the point B lies between A and C, so we get,
AC=AB+BC   ...... (1)
Also we note that the point C lies between B and D, so we get,
BD=BC+CD   ...... (2)
Now we have AC=BD   , we get,
AB+BC=BC+CD   ...... (3)
Using the Euclid's third axiom. It states that, ''when equals are subtracted from equals, the remainders are also equal.''
So we subtract BC from both sides of the equation (3), we get,
AB+BCBC=BC+CDBC AB=CD  
Hence by using Euclid's third axiom, AB=CD   .
